MSD Timing Pointers

MSD timing pointers are CNC-machined from 6061-T6 billet aluminum. These adjustable pointers are fully machine lightened; and each of the main bodies—as well as adjustment assemblies—are black anodized for long-lasting corrosion protection. They are built as direct-fit components, and various part numbers are available to fit multiple-size balancers. MSD timing pointers are designed to work on small block Chevy, big block Chevy, and small block Ford engines. They have a 4-degree range of movement for you to find the precise timing location. Stainless steel hardware is also included.

Hot Cams Valve Shims

Hot Cams valve shims will work with OEM cam adjustments, as well as hot cam adjustments. They are made from 4140 cold rolled steel and are available in several thicknesses and diameters. Hot Cams valve shims are a must for any powersports application to keep it running at full power.

Holley LS Valley Covers

Holley LS valley covers are the latest accessories offered for the GM LS engine platform. These covers install between the two banks of cylinder heads, depending on your usage of knock sensors, displacement on demand, and active fuel management. They're available in a cast aluminum finned design to match Holley's popular valve covers, as well as a billet aluminum trussed version for a race-inspired look. The valley pan covers are offered in a variety of finishes.

Hot Cams Drop-In Performance Camshafts

Hot Cams drop-in performance camshafts are one of the most economical, reliable, easy-to-install camshafts and add power gains to dirt bikes, ATVs, and UTVs. Hot Cams drop-in performance camshafts feature 8620 billet case-hardened steel and are CNC-machined for an exact fit and lobe profile. They are engineered to be drop-in cams that use stock valve springs in most cases and have multiple stages to choose from for many of the most popular applications. Stage 1 is designed for excellent bottom end, Stage 2 is designed for increased bottom to midrange performance, and Stage 3 is designed for top end performance.
